Study is conducted on Exploring political biases in Pakistani twitter data set. The objectives of the study is the way Pakistani twitter users express their biases towards different political parties or personalities and the way they advance their political agenda. Mixed methodology approach is used in the study. Biber’s six dimensions, MAT tagger and Douglas Biber’s “variation across speech and writing” is utilized in comparing the analysis 1 and analysis 2. Analysis 2 based on the Corpus received from the department is identical to Analysis 1 from the Douglas Biber’s “ variation across speech and writing” except few genres which indicates little variations from the standard or expected usage of language. Result of the study shows that participants involved in conversation use nouns, pronouns, adjectives, verbs and long words to express their biases towards different political parties or personalities, and to advance their political agenda. They use the argumentative and persuasive techniques to convince the interlocutors on the twitter.
